FAQ

Here are some frequently asked questions about pencil sketching:

Question 1: What kind of pencil should I use for sketching?
Answer 1: There are many different types of pencils available, but a good all-purpose pencil for sketching is a graphite pencil with a medium hardness, such as an HB or 2B pencil.

Question 2: What kind of paper should I use for sketching?
Answer 2: There are also many different types of paper available for sketching, but a good all-purpose paper is a smooth, white paper with a medium weight, such as Bristol board or smooth drawing paper.

Question 3: How do I start a pencil sketch?
Answer 3: Start by lightly sketching the basic shapes of your subject. Don’t worry about details at this stage. Once you have the basic shapes in place, you can start to add details and shading.

Question 4: How do I add shading to a pencil sketch?
Answer 4: You can add shading to a pencil sketch using a variety of techniques, such as hatching, cross-hatching, and stippling. Experiment with different techniques to see what works best for you.

Question 5: How do I fix mistakes in a pencil sketch?
Answer 5: If you make a mistake in a pencil sketch, you can erase it with an eraser. If the mistake is too big to erase, you can cover it up with white paint or gesso.

Question 6: How do I finish a pencil sketch?
Answer 6: Once you are satisfied with your pencil sketch, you can finish it by spraying it with a fixative to protect it.

Question 7: Where can I learn more about pencil sketching?
Answer 7: There are many resources available to help you learn more about pencil sketching, such as books, online tutorials, and classes.

Tips

Here are four practical tips to help you improve your pencil sketching skills:

Tip 1: Practice regularly.
The more you practice, the better your pencil sketching skills will become. Try to sketch for at least 15 minutes every day, even if it’s just a quick sketch of something you see around you.

Tip 2: Use a variety of pencils.
Different pencils can create different effects. Experiment with different types of pencils, such as graphite pencils, charcoal pencils, and colored pencils, to see what works best for you.

Tip 3: Pay attention to light and shadow.
Light and shadow can add depth and realism to your pencil sketches. Pay attention to the way light falls on your subject and use different shading techniques to create the illusion of light and shadow.

Tip 4: Don’t be afraid to make mistakes.
Everyone makes mistakes when they are learning to draw. The important thing is to learn from your mistakes and keep practicing. The more you practice, the fewer mistakes you will make.
